Output 2ddf6afae7db58aad6eead64b8a363b641fd87973ff24a5c911488466301e3e7:0

value
31661149
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1d132e69e2776d06bbca104e94924e940a901bd0 OP_EQUAL
address
MAYtojW1jGpN9bhz1o66eiw3EpRe7yzNnh
transaction
2ddf6afae7db58aad6eead64b8a363b641fd87973ff24a5c911488466301e3e7
spent
true